Sean Graham is a Michigan-registered CPA, real estate investor and the founder of Maven Cost Segregation: Tax Advisors. He holds bachelor's and master's degrees in accounting from Eastern Michigan University. Sean began his career in public accounting, tax and finance before moving into roles at a large publicly traded company and a private-equity-backed business. While building that career, he began investing in small multifamily properties through house hacking and developed a portfolio of residential rentals. He later expanded into self-storage acquisition, syndication, development and operations through Maven Equities and Maven Storage. That combination of accounting experience and first-hand property ownership led Sean to establish Maven Cost Segregation. His work focuses on cost segregation, depreciation strategy, placed-in-service planning, bonus depreciation and retroactive Form 3115 opportunities across self-storage, multifamily, residential, retail, industrial and other commercial properties.

Sean leads Maven's CPA and tax-strategy review. Maven's engineering team performs the property inspection, component documentation, cost analysis and engineering classifications. Sean personally consults with clients to evaluate how the resulting depreciation schedules fit their tax circumstances, including placed-in-service timing, bonus-depreciation eligibility, Form 3115 look-back opportunities, short-term-rental and real-estate-professional considerations, and coordination with the client's tax preparer.
Sean oversees the tax-strategy and compliance side of the engagement; the engineering team remains responsible for the underlying engineering analysis. Maven does not replace the client's tax-return preparer.
